Quote:
I need a tool to migrate my huge database (structure and data) from MySql
to MSSQL Express
Are you aware of the database size limit of SQL Server 2005 Express Edition?
I don't exactly know what you mean by saying "huge" but you are limited with
4GB database size in Express Edition of SQL Server 2005.

And for migration, you may want to check out the following White Paper about
migrating from MySQL to SQL Server 2005
http://www.microsoft.com/sql/techinf...rateMySQL.mspx
